From humble beginnings, this award winning and well established UK brand are in the search of an Employee Relations Advisor to join their HR Shared Services Team, based in Central London with some travel to their West Drayton, Hayes and Peterborough offices.

About the role:

This role is based within their HR Services team and your specialist area and focus will be all things Employee Relations, providing comprehensive advice and service across the varied departments of the group. On a day to day basis this could include, liaising with senior managers within their Central London office, and working within a supportive team to deliver a professional, effective and proactive Employee Relations Service. This is a pivotal role in the HR team where you will play a key part in the company’s ongoing growth and success by ensuring line managers feel empowered and equipped to manage their team’s employee relations concerns in a respectful, fair and legally compliant way.

Duties will include:

  • Advise, guide and coach line managers through matters relating to employee relations across all departments and locations (Operational and HQ).
  • Effective case management of people related issues such as disciplinaries, grievances, performance management, flexible working, redundancies and restructures, TUPE processes, health & wellbeing, absence management, occupational health referrals, mediation referrals.
  • To develop effective relationships with all relevant stakeholders to promote good and consistent employee relations
  • To deliver training workshops to line managers to develop and empower them in their people management capabilities
  • To be a functional expert on all People Standards and Procedures.
  • Understand and keep up to date with new employment legislation and to proactively seek out HR initiatives

You must have:

  • A CIPD Level 5 qualification or above
  • Demonstrable experience of taking ownership for managing employee relations cases with line managers
  • Experience of providing support and guidance to people managers - a large proportion of this advice will be by phone so must have an excellent telephone manner
  • Demonstrable experience of working in an advisory role within a busy HR department
  • An ability to interact with and influence people from all departments and at all levels within business is critical
  • A desire to continuously improve and develop HR and employment law knowledge and expertise.
